In a recent Dodge Data & Analytics SmartMarket Report, Neal shared insight into the evolution of lean construction and its successful application on 91心頭利嫋 projects across the country. The principle, which aims to increase efficiency while reducing waste, optimizes project success through team collaboration.

So if youre picturing robots and cutting-edge technology at work to expedite project schedules, think again. Lean construction can be as simple and as effective as getting all of the subcontractors in a room and physically planning out the schedule with color-coded post-it notes on the wall. 91心頭利嫋, a member of the , continually improves our lean processes to build team trust and ultimately reduce project risks.
